Broken pipe repair services involve identifying and fixing pipes that have developed leaks, cracks, or complete breaks within a property's plumbing system. When a pipe is damaged, it can lead to water loss, increased utility bills, and potential water damage to walls, floors, and belongings. Skilled service providers use specialized tools and techniques to locate the exact source of the problem, often working quickly to minimize disruption. Repair methods may include patching small leaks, replacing sections of damaged pipe, or in some cases, installing entirely new plumbing lines to restore proper water flow.
This service helps solve a range of plumbing issues caused by aging pipes, freezing temperatures, tree root intrusion, or accidental damage. Common signs that indicate the need for broken pipe repair include unexplained water bills, damp spots on walls or ceilings, low water pressure, or visible water leaks.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ent further damage to the property, reduce water waste, and restore the integrity of the plumbing system. The overview below groups typical Broken Pipe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Honolulu, HI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or pipe fixes in Honolulu range from $250 to $600, covering common leaks or small cracks.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on pipe location and accessibility.
Moderate Repairs - more involved repairs, such as replacing sections of damaged pipe,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Projects in this range are common for moderate pipe issues requiring partial replacement or extensive patching.
Full Pipe Replacement - complete replacement of a broken or severely damaged pipe can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, especially for larger or complex systems. Larger, more complicated projects t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Emergency or Complex Jobs - urgent repairs or those involving difficult access might cost $5,000+ due to additional labor and equipment needs. These cases are less frequent but can significantly impact overall project costs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a broken pipe? Indicators include water pooling, low water pressure, unpleasant odors, or unexplained increases in water bills, which may suggest pipe damage needing repair.
How can I prevent pipe damage in Honolulu's climate? Regular inspections, insulating exposed pipes, and addressing minor leaks promptly can help prevent further damage caused by temperature fluctuations or corrosion.
What types of broken pipe repairs are typically performed? Repairs may involve patching leaks, replacing damaged pipe sections, or installing new piping to restore proper water flow and prevent future issues.
Are there specific pipe materials that are more prone to breaking? Older pipe materials like galvanized steel or cast iron are more susceptible to corrosion and cracking, especially in humid or salty environments like Honolulu.
